What is a Hot-Swappable PCB?

A hot-swappable PCB (Printed Circuit Board) allows users to change mechanical switches without soldering. This feature simplifies customization, enabling quick swaps to different switch types, sounds, and feels, enhancing the overall user experience.

Benefits of Hot-Swappable PCBs in 65 Percent Keyboards

  • Ease of Customization: Switches can be replaced or upgraded effortlessly.
  • Time-Saving: No need for soldering or desoldering, reducing build time.
  • Experimentation: Users can test different switch types to find their preferred feel.
  • Maintenance: Easier cleaning and repair processes.
  • Cost-Effective: Reduces the need for professional soldering services.

Key Features to Look for in 2026

When choosing a hot-swappable PCB for a 65 percent keyboard in 2026, consider the following features:

  • Compatibility: Supports a wide range of switches, including MX-style and optical switches.
  • Switch Socket Type: Usually hot-swap sockets are compatible with MX or Kailh switches.
  • Build Quality: Durable PCB with good solder mask and plating to prevent corrosion.
  • Connectivity: USB-C or USB-C compatible ports for fast and reliable connection.
  • Programmability: Supports firmware customization via QMK or VIA.
  • Layout Support: Designed specifically for 65 percent layouts, with proper positioning of keys and stabilizers.

Installation and Maintenance Tips

To maximize the lifespan and performance of your hot-swappable PCB:

  • Use Proper Tools: Use plastic or non-metallic tools to avoid damaging sockets.
  • Gentle Handling: Insert and remove switches carefully to prevent socket damage.
  • Regular Cleaning: Keep sockets free of dust and debris.
  • Firmware Updates: Keep your keyboard firmware updated for optimal functionality.
  • Check Compatibility: Ensure switches are compatible before swapping.
